Do fighter pilots fly different planes?

Aircraft. Navy fighter pilots currently fly either the one or two-seat version of the Super Hornet. Air Force fighter pilots are assigned to fly either the F-15C Eagle or the F-22 Raptor. And the Blue Angels fly F/A-18s and the Thunderbirds fly F-16s.

Do military pilots get to choose what plane they fly?

Get an aircraft assignment. Pilots may choose the aircraft they want to fly, or the branch they fly for may assign them an aircraft. In the Marines, aircraft-specific training begins after completing Advanced Flight Training. Naval aviators choose an aircraft pipeline after finishing primary flight training.

What weapons do fighter jets have?

Modern European fighter aircraft are usually equipped with the revolver cannon, whereas the United States and to some extent Russia generally favor the Gatling gun. The Gatling gun quickly became the weapon of choice for most air forces.

Can a civilian buy an F 15?

No, because there are no ‘civilianized versions’ of fighter jets. There are some fighter jets that are demilitarized such that they are not usable as warplanes that are privately owned and operated, but ‘owned’ much more than ‘operated’. All are of foreign manufacture and have been imported.

Do fighter pilots only fly one plane?

No. A pilot does not have their own plane, or any specific aircraft. Military aircraft go through continuous maintenance cycles, and are assigned to the flight schedule based on availability. When I was flying for the USN, we had ~12 aircraft onboard the carrier.

Do fighter jets have guns?

Traditionally, fighter aircraft are armed with guns. The gun is a versatile weapon, effective at short ranges against both air and ground targets.

Do all branches of the military have fighter jets?

Every branch of the United States Armed Forces is equipped with a military aircraft, but only the U.S. Air Force, U.S. Navy and U.S. Marine Corps have fighter jets. The road to become a military pilot, especially a fighter pilot is tough and not possible for everybody.

How do you become a pilot in the military?

To be a military pilot you need to become an officer and to be an officer you need a college degree. This means one needs to have bachelor’s degree and completed Officers Candidate School (OCS) to become a fighter jet pilot. Also becoming an officer does not guarantee flying a fighter jet before being commissioned as a pilot.
